Oman - Re-Export of Softwood Plywood

In 2019, the country was ranked number 3 among other countries in Re-Export of Softwood Plywood with $1,052,215.98. Oman is overtaken by United States, which was number 2 with $9,020,090.74 and is followed by Saudi Arabia with $874,504.65. United Arab Emirates ranked the highest with $11,159,375.08 in 2019, a growth of 4.8% versus 2018. Barbados witnessed the best average annual growth at +190.3% per year, while Jordan was the worst growing country at -58.8% per year.
